Output 58509159446cffe26389f07e7770a6782f4a62f702554b9fb821659b5901a1a9:0

value
19500
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 c21aa5d22ea033b7db82eec8b8371165e559be0d OP_EQUALVERIFY OP_CHECKSIG
address
1JhL1jUsWcq7rNtHHrVUQF8VH8BxQ7nanP
transaction
58509159446cffe26389f07e7770a6782f4a62f702554b9fb821659b5901a1a9
spent
true